Seasonal intern position to assist state 4-H youth leadership staff with the development, implementation and promotion of teen programming during the summer season. Assist in developing both educational and marketing materials to promote 4-H and expand programming.
This is a 25-30 hours per week, non-benefited position funded through September 2023. This position requires travel to and from 4-H events and will require availability on some evenings and weekends.
This position is telework eligible within the state of Utah.

Founded in 1888, Utah State University is Utah’s premier land-grant, public service university. As an R1 research institution, Utah State is dedicated to advancing knowledge and serving the public good through innovative research and scholarly activities that are grounded in reciprocal engagement with local, regional, and global communities. USU prepares students to be active, civically engaged leaders who are prepared to address critical societal challenges. Dedicated to providing a high-quality and affordable education, USU remains a leader in research, discovery, and public impact.
USU enrolls 28,900 students, both online and in person at locations throughout the state. Utah State’s 30 locations include a main campus in Logan, Utah, residential campuses in Price and Blanding, and six additional statewide campuses, along with education centers serving every county. USU Online educates students from all 50 states and 55 countries. For over 25 years, USU Extension has served and engaged Utahns in all of Utah’s counties.
